Basildon Council is transferring the land and property making up the Royal Court estate in Laindon to affordable housing developer Family Mosaic.
The exciting new £17m scheme will provide 91 affordable new homes for rent and shared ownership, alongside 37 flats for outright sale, replacing the existing large tower blocks. The new development will also provide a much-needed new community centre, shop and play area. Family Mosaic
is working in partnership with Basildon and contractor Lovells to regenerate Royal Court, and the scheme has also received key funding
from the Homes and Communities Agency.
Family Mosaic’s resident liaison officer Chris Barlow is working closely with local residents who will benefit from the new development to keep them
up to date on developments.
